Office Administrator Jobs in Orange Park, FL
An Office Administrator in the medical administration industry performs everyday administrative tasks such as maintaining patient records, answering phone calls, scheduling appointments, and managing staff. Their primary role is to ensure the smooth operation of the medical office or facility. They may also be responsible for billing and coding, processing insurance claims, and interacting with patients, suppliers, and insurance companies. These professionals play a crucial role in facilitating communication between doctors, nurses, patients, insurers, and other healthcare providers.
Key skills needed for this role include excellent communication, organization, and multitasking skills. They should also be proficient in healthcare management systems and basic office software like Microsoft Office. Certifications like the Certified Medical Administrative Assistant (CMAA) or the Certified Medical Office Manager (CMOM) can add value to their profile. Prior to becoming an Office Administrator, a person may have roles such as Medical Receptionist, Medical Assistant, or Medical Records Clerk.
